(Arkansas)

Journal of the Convention of the State of Arkansas: which was begun and held in the capitol, in the city of Little Rock, on Monday, the fourth day of March, one thousand, eight hundred and sixty-one. Little Rock: Johnson & Yerkes, 1861


8vo (220 x 130 mm). Appendix at end; scattered foxing, offsetting, and marginal browning, a few early tape repairs. Half calf and marbled paper-covered boards, gilt-lettered label to spine.


First edition. "Be it enacted by the General Assembly of the State of Arkansas, That the governor shall issue his proclamation, ordering an election in all the counties in this state, submitting to the people the question of 'convention' or 'no convention,' be held on the eighteenth day of February, 1861, which election shall be conducted as state elections are now conducted; Provided, That the sheriffs of the several counties shall be required to give but ten days' notice of said election."
